Worse, it's pre-1916. ![]() The original P08 bullet had this truncated cone design. It was changed over to the ogival shape somewhere in 1916. The trommel magazines had feeding problems with the flat nose design. The conical round on the right is from 1917. This image shows the headstamps of both rounds, made by DWM: Left: The flat nose, 1915. Right: The conical version, 1917. ![]() |
